				    Price per kwh of the Energy Warehouse at present is around $475 per kwh. This is taken from the latest earning call: Each unit costs $190,000 and each unit is rated for 400 kwh of storage.

				    How much electricity can a 50kW solar panel produce? Based on the average lighting time of about 4-6 hours, a 50kw solar panel can generate 200kWh-300kWh per day, about 9000kWh per month, and about 108,000kWh per year.
